HLA高级体系结构作为新一代分布式仿真技术标准,解决了仿真系统中的可重用和互操作性问题,在C3I系统仿真领域有着十分广泛的应用。分析了C3I系统仿真的可行性和必要性,简要介绍了HLA高级体系结构的技术规范,提出了一种基于HLA/RTI的能与实践相接的、易于扩展的炮兵指挥系统仿真框架,并依据联邦开发与执行过程模型(FEDEP)给出了该系统的设计与开发过程。 相似文献

Little attention has been paid by historians to the production of firearms in the Tower of London in the fifteenth century before the reign of Henry VII. This is due to the lack of surviving records for the office of the ordnance prior to the 1490s. The discovery of the earliest surviving set of accounts by a Master of the Ordnance based at the Tower, however, means that it is now possible to examine the manufacture and refurbishment of guns at the Tower in the early 1470s. This evidence demonstrates that Edward IV was responsible for the re-establishment of the Tower as the principle facility for the production and storage of firearms in England, which laid important foundations that his Tudor successors built upon. 相似文献

现代战场非线性趋势愈加明显,炮兵火力对敌我双方以及平民都可能造成毁伤。合理确定炮兵风险距离,控制对非敌人员的杀伤风险是炮兵火力运用的重要内容。提出了炮兵风险距离的概念,并给出了仿真计算方法。首先,给出了炮兵风险距离的概念,并解释了其仿真计算原理。然后,建立了蒙特卡洛仿真模型。最后,结合实例验证了仿真计算方法的正确性。 相似文献
